> Does any one know where I can obtain a fiberglass "chicken stick"?
> I had one at Collins Radio that was about a foot long, 1/4 inch in
> diameter and would like to obtain the same. It is sure a lot safer
> probing around the anode of a Klystron with a chicken stick than a 
> metal screwdriver.

Go to your local CB shop and ask them for a broken whip (the ones
with the copper wire wrapped around the fiberglass rod). Easy to
trim with a grinder or dremel tool. Stay away from the Francis
antennas as the wire is embedded into the rod.

Most are 1/4" to 3/8" in diameter.
